14 Day TeaTox - c/o BooTea
As I stated when I first introduced health and fitness to my blog, you may think of me as your guinea pig. With that in mind I decided it was time to try a new tea tox. Many of you struggled to get your hands on the last one so I decided to go in search of a new one, this time closer to home. Please allow me to introduce you to BooTea and their 14 day Tea Tox from right here in the UK.
They Claim that their tea:
• Increase your metabolism • Burn calories and convert food to energy • Burn fat & counteract fat storage • Regulate blood sugar levels • Assist in the digestion of food • Suppress appetite • Improve skin health • Improve quality of sleep • Cleanse & detoxify • Allow you to reach your health/weightloss goals and that all their ingredients are pure, natural & preservative free. Strong claims to say the least so I decided to put their tea to the test. I started my day with one silky tea bag of DayTime Cleanse tea (it always tastes better from a silky tea bag am I right or am I right?) and for the first tea tox time EVER, genuinely enjoyed the taste. The most notable ingredient being the lemongrass. Come night time I poured myself a mug of the Bedtime cleanse, they recommended doing this at the weekend as this tea induces a laxative effect (I'm sure that's a mental image no one needs) but billy big bollocks over here didn't listen. You can have my word that it works and we can leave it at that.
As always my goal is not about weightloss, more about the general cleansing, improved digestion and bloating. However, and I can't say I noticed, rather a few of you had commented on some of my Instagram pictures that I'd lost weight during the time of my BooTea Cleanse. I'm not saying it was definitely down to it, but it seems a bit coincidental don't you think? I'd been experiencing some more bloating since being put on a new pill by my doctor and the tea was a welcomed relief from the effects of that. The experience on a whole was actually rather enjoyable however I don't think I would do the bed time cleanse again even if I did feel great afterwards. Once is enough, when purely for experience purposes. But considering the overall taste of the tea was so pleasant I'm slightly sad that my DayTime Cleanse is finished. Have you tried BooTea?
